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[src/trunk]: src/etc For MKREPRO, don't print varying params.



details:   https://anonhg.NetBSD.org/src/rev/45d3c337eaec
branches:  trunk
changeset: 819963:45d3c337eaec
user:      christos <christos%NetBSD.org@localhost>
date:      Sat Dec 24 20:36:28 2016 +0000

description:
For MKREPRO, don't print varying params.

diffstat:

 etc/Makefile.params |  22 ++++++++++++----------
 1 files changed, 12 insertions(+), 10 deletions(-)

diffs (54 lines):

diff -r 47342144b86c -r 45d3c337eaec etc/Makefile.params
--- a/etc/Makefile.params       Sat Dec 24 19:21:29 2016 +0000
+++ b/etc/Makefile.params       Sat Dec 24 20:36:28 2016 +0000
@@ -1,4 +1,4 @@
-#      $NetBSD: Makefile.params,v 1.13 2015/07/23 08:03:25 mrg Exp $
+#      $NetBSD: Makefile.params,v 1.14 2016/12/24 20:36:28 christos Exp $
 #
 # Makefile fragment for printing build parameters.
 #
@@ -37,10 +37,8 @@
 
 .include <bsd.own.mk>  # for some variables
 
-RELEASEVARS=   BSDOBJDIR BSDSRCDIR BUILDID BUILDINFO BUILDSEED \
-               DESTDIR DISTRIBVER EXTERNAL_TOOLCHAIN HAVE_GCC HAVE_GDB \
+RELEASEVARS=   DISTRIBVER EXTERNAL_TOOLCHAIN HAVE_GCC HAVE_GDB \
                HAVE_LLVM HAVE_PCC INSTALLWORLDDIR \
-               KERNARCHDIR KERNCONFDIR KERNOBJDIR KERNSRCDIR \
                MACHINE MACHINE_ARCH MAKE MAKECONF MAKEFLAGS \
                MAKEOBJDIR MAKEOBJDIRPREFIX MAKEVERBOSE \
                MKARZERO MKATF MKBFD MKBINUTILS MKCATPAGES \
@@ -54,14 +52,18 @@
                MKPROFILE MKREPRO \
                MKSHARE MKSKEY MKSOFTFLOAT MKSTATICLIB \
                MKUNPRIVED MKUPDATE MKX11 MKYP \
-               NBUILDJOBS NETBSDSRCDIR \
                NOCLEANDIR NODISTRIBDIRS NOINCLUDES \
-               OBJMACHINE \
-               RELEASEDIR RELEASEMACHINEDIR TOOLCHAIN_MISSING TOOLDIR \
+               TOOLCHAIN_MISSING \
                USE_HESIOD USE_INET6 USE_JEMALLOC USE_KERBEROS USE_LDAP \
                USE_PAM USE_SKEY USE_YP \
-               USETOOLS USR_OBJMACHINE \
-               X11SRCDIR
+               USETOOLS
+
+.if ${MKREPRO:Uno} != "yes"
+RELEASEVARS+=  BSDOBJDIR BSDSRCDIR BUILDID BUILDINFO BUILDSEED \
+               DESTDIR KERNARCHDIR KERNCONFDIR KERNOBJDIR KERNSRCDIR \
+               NBUILDJOBS NETBSDSRCDIR OBJMACHINE OBJMACHINE_ARCH \
+               RELEASEDIR RELEASEMACHINEDIR TOOLDIR USR_OBJMACHINE X11SRCDIR
+.endif
 
 
 #
@@ -77,7 +79,7 @@
 _params_redirect?= # empty
 
 _params: .PHONY
-.for var in ${RELEASEVARS}
+.for var in ${RELEASEVARS:O}
 .if defined(${var})
        @printf "%20s = '%-s'\n" ${var} ${${var}:C/'/'\\\\''/gW:Q} \
            ${_params_redirect}



Home | Main Index | Thread Index | Old Index